Output e8bec775515ecb825d8497ffccc9634fa463b40f2d4998bd933fdc3770395043:29

value
3240100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 132ba3b63086e8e8f609d1ab66f317fb35fe4c02 OP_EQUAL
address
33SP3KAkkQ7i1JDHjPnpvn48HhV7p1KUzx
transaction
e8bec775515ecb825d8497ffccc9634fa463b40f2d4998bd933fdc3770395043
spent
true